Atlantic League Divisional Playoff Games
Game 1's
Tied 2-2 in the ninth, Ken Bryant hit a two-run double and Javier Gerrido plated Bryant with one of his own as the Hawks take the early advantage.
Port Orange 5 Philadelphia 2
Lee Spivey hit a bases-loaded single in the bottom of the ninth to win it for Carolina after Carolina lost the lead in the top of the inning on four straight singles.
Carolina 7 New York 6
Game 2's
Morton O'Quinn scattered eight hits and Port Orange won another pitcher's duel to take a commanding lead back home.
Port Orange 2 Philadelphia 1 (Port Orange Leads 2-0)
Carolina's Michael Patterson tied the game at five in the ninth with a home run but the Launch took the lead back in the 11th on an Andy Shannon double and German Perez got the win with a perfect 11th.
New York 6 Carolina 5 [11] (Series Tied at 1)
Game 3's
Oliver Ladd has joined the fray, becoming the third straight starter to shut Philadelphia down.
Port Orange 4 Philadelphia 3 (Port Orange Leads 3-0)
The long road back for Barry Jacobs - once labeled a bum by Philadelphia - is complete with a eight-inning, two-run gem to put New York up 2-1.
New York 4 Carolina 2 (New York leads 2-1)
Game 4's
Welcome back, Adam. In his first game back since rupturing an elbow tendon four months ago, Adam Davis shut down the suddenly anemic 'Steaks, holding them to four hits over eight innings to complete the sweep.
Port Orange 4 Philadelphia 1 (Port Orange Wins Series 4-0)
Kazuma Yoshida - the player called up to replace Keisuke Ando - hit game-winning double off of Jimmy Dudley in the bottom of the ninth to put Carolina on the brink.
New York 3 Carolina 2 (New York Leads 3-1)
Pacific League Divisional Playoff Games
Game 1's
George Bechtel, looking to become the NDL's all-time winningest playoff pitcher, was outdueled by Seaver favorite Chikafuji.
Chicago 3 Albany 1
The lack of talk for Hitter of the Year fired up Jim Cole as he hit two homers and drove in five.
Las Vegas 7 NorCal 4
Game 2's
Every single Chicago starter got a hit (most of them for extra bases) and a nin-run third inning was all Chicago needed.
Chicago 14 Albany 5 (Chicago Leads 2-0)
NorCal fought back from an early 5-0 defecit, with the winning runs coming on an eight-inning Esteban Jimenez triple as the Bombers tie it up.
NorCal 6 Las Vegas 5 (Series Tied at 1)
Game 3's
Nelson Rodriguez homered in the bottom of the seventh to keep Albany from a 3-0 defecit.
Albany 5 Chicago 4 (Chicago Leads 2-1)
A pair of first-inning home runs put Vegas up 3-0 and five runs in the 6th/7th combined thwarted a NorCal comeback attempt.
Las Vegas 8 NorCal 3 (Las Vegas Leads 2-1)
Game 4's
Chicago scored six runs in the first two innings. Sadly for them, Albany scored eight in the fifth to tie the series at two.
Albany 10 Chicago 6 (Series Tied at 2)
The Bombers scored two touchdowns and held the Gamblers to only four first downs to tie the series up.
NorCal 14 Las Vegas 0 (Series Tied at 2)
